首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mpvue踩坑-未找到入口 app.json 文件或者文件读取失败检查重新编译

在网上找了一个开源的项目,但是打开的时候没有显示文件,控制台报错 未找到入口 app.json 文件或者文件读取失败检查重新编译。...解决方法一: 改变根目录project.config.json文件的miniprogramRoot属性,改为dist/wx/,也就是build的路径 ?...将 "miniprogramRoot": "dist/", 改成 "miniprogramRoot": "dist/wx", 解决办法二: 1:打开 package.json 文件,找到,mpvue-loader...将 "mpvue-loader": "^1.1.2", 改成 "mpvue-loader": "1.1.2", 右键打开终端,删掉 node_modules 文件夹,重新安装依赖 npm install...或者 cnpm install (这种方法是针对版本问题出现的bug,可能不行,慎用) ?

4.1K30
您找到你想要的搜索结果了吗?
是的
没有找到

微信小游戏 :未找到入口 app.json 文件或者文件读取失败检查重新编译

背景 ·首先提示的是,之前我已经有开发小程序的经验了 ·最近,觉得无聊所以想接触一下小游戏的开发,毕竟两者太过相近 ·但是我发现,网上找了个小游戏项目导入,并且更改了自己的appID ·竟赫然的报错 "未找到入口...app.json 文件或者文件读取失败检查重新编译" ?...追本溯源 经过好大的一个圈,我注意到,导入小游戏项目的 “开发者工具”和导入官方提供的小游戏项目的界面是有所不同的! ?...简而言之就是:之前用于开发小程序的账号是不能在进行小游戏开发的,只能重新注册账号呗 所以,再绕个大圈,申请了新的小程序账号,并且注意"服务类别"的选择。 ? ②....所以,你必须,将此项目移除重新添加才可以【OMG,乖乖啊】

2.4K30

打造小程序组件化开发框架

以$开头的方法或者属性为框架内建方法或者属性,可以被使用,使用前参考API文档。 2 .入口,页面,组件的命名后缀为.wpy。外链的文件可以是其它后缀。...代码对应原有js 其中入口文件app.wpy不需要template,所以编译时会被忽略。...其中config属性对应原有的app.json编译时会根据config生成app.json文件,如果需要修改config中的内容,请使用系统提供API。...重新整理代码结构,使用lerna维护不同的NPM包 重新处理Plugins,同样交由第三方包处理 添加了编译时检测依赖的Compiler或者Plugins是否缺失的逻辑,如果缺失会自行安装 添加了cli...JS文件进行压缩 添加ImageMinPlugin(不推荐使用,处理大图片时还有问题) 添加wepy build --no-cache参数,编译时会重新编译所有依赖文件 wepy new demo时,由在当前目录下生成项目改为创建

6.6K20

打造“微信小程序”组件化开发框架

以$开头的方法或者属性为框架内建方法或者属性,可以被使用,使用前参考文中提供的API文档。 入口,页面,组件的命名后缀为.wpy。外链的文件可以是其它后缀。...而且文件必须同名。 所以使用wepy开发前后开发目录对比如下: 官方DEMO: ? 使用wepy框架目录结构: ? 5. 默认使用babel编译,支持ES6/7的一些新特性。...使用wepy: ? 进阶说明 .wepyrc 配置文件说明 执行wepy new demo,会生成类似配置文件。 ?...其中入口文件app.wpy不需要template,所以编译时会被忽略。...其中config属性对应原有的app.json编译时会根据config生成app.json文件,如果需要修改config中的内容,请使用系统提供API。 页面index.wpy ?

1.1K30

初识微信小程序

初识微信小程序 1.项目入口 在微信小程序中,小程序的入口是一个叫做”app.js”的文件。这个文件是小程序的全局脚本文件,用于定义小程序的生命周期和全局函数。...除了”app.js”文件,微信小程序还有其他一些入口文件,例如”app.json”和”app.wxss”。”app.json”用于配置小程序的全局配置,包括页面路径、窗口样式、导航栏样式等。”...总结起来,微信小程序的入口是”app.js”文件,但也需要配置”app.json”和定义”app.wxss”来完成小程序的初始化和样式设置。...== 'gulpErrorPlaceHolder') { ... } 这是一个条件判断语句,检查gulpError变量的值是否等于字符串'gulpErrorPlaceHolder'。...TDesign UI 1.新增一个页面 在app.json 的pages节点下新增一行”pages/fabric/fabric” 编译就会在pages目录下生成一个新的文件夹fabric 文件夹下有四个文件

35810

微信小程序步骤条

初识微信小程序 开发微信小程序(二) 1.项目入口 在微信小程序中,小程序的入口是一个叫做”app.js”的文件。这个文件是小程序的全局脚本文件,用于定义小程序的生命周期和全局函数。...除了”app.js”文件,微信小程序还有其他一些入口文件,例如”app.json”和”app.wxss”。”app.json”用于配置小程序的全局配置,包括页面路径、窗口样式、导航栏样式等。”...总结起来,微信小程序的入口是”app.js”文件,但也需要配置”app.json”和定义”app.wxss”来完成小程序的初始化和样式设置。...== 'gulpErrorPlaceHolder') { ... } 这是一个条件判断语句,检查gulpError变量的值是否等于字符串'gulpErrorPlaceHolder'。...TDesign UI 1.新增一个页面 在app.json 的pages节点下新增一行”pages/fabric/fabric” 编译就会在pages目录下生成一个新的文件夹fabric 文件夹下有四个文件

63920

global.json 概述

有关如何执行此操作的信息,请参阅如何检查 .NET 是否已安装。 要在您的计算机上安装其他 .NET SDK 版本,访问下载 .NET页面。....NET Core 3.x 和 .NET 5+ .NET 核心 2.x 从 .NET Core 3.0 开始,在确定要使用的 SDK 版本时适用以下规则: 如果未找到global.json文件或者global.json...否则,检查rollForward部分中的每个值及其行为。 allowPrerelease部分allowPrerelease描述了是否考虑预发布版本以及未设置时的默认行为是什么。...但是,如果您不想使用预发布版本,检查您可以在allowPrerelease部分中使用的不同策略。...要编译您的项目,请在您的计算机上安装 .NET Core 2.0 SDK(版本 2.1.201)或更早版本,并使用global.json文件定义所需的 SDK 版本。

1.7K10

小程序工程化系列(一):文件依赖分析

四、依赖分析如何实现 Webpack 有一个很重要的概念就是入口,你在编译时必须要指定一个入口,Webpack 会从入口开始分析它的所有依赖,在 Web 页面构建中,入口一般对应到页面的主 js。...、app.json、app.wxss,由于app.json仅注册了一个页面,由此我们可以生成这样一个入口文件 entry.js。...,依赖关系保存在编译实例对象中。...如果不做处理,直接返回 wxss 文件内容,那下一步 Webpack 会将 wxss 文件内容当成 js 代码去解析,得到的自然是解析失败。...不规范的路径写法兼容 主要是在资源引用时,写法不规范,有以下几点: js文件的引用,比如 require('util'),就会有很大歧义,从规范 CommonJS 或者 AMD 来讲,这代表引用的是 util

1.9K40

腾讯云云函数分辨小程序包类型

在项目目录中,以下文件会经过编译,因此上传之后无法直接访问到:.js、app.json、.wxml、*.wxss(其中 wxml 和 wxss 文件仅针对在 app.json 中配置了的页面)。...);我们将所有的 JS 文件编译成一个单独的 app-service.js。...对于开发者工具来说小游戏只有两个必要文件: game.js(小游戏入口文件) game.json (配置文件) 小游戏中,只能使用 JavaScript 来编写小游戏,所以没有其它那些 wxml、wxss...小游戏的入口文件名称 game.js 在包中是没有变化的,所以可以直接通过判断文件列表中是否包含 game.js。...另外小游戏与小程序的全局配置虽然都打包到了 app-config.js 里面,但是配置内容是略有差别的,我们可以通过读取它来辅助判断。

54110

干货 | van+mpvue开发微信小程序入门

分包机制 mpvue-loader 1.1.2-rc.2 之后,优化了 build 文件生成结构,生成的目录结构保持了源文件夹下的目录结构,有利于对分包的支持。...3.5. webpack 配置 注意事项 新增的页面需要重新 npm run dev 来进行编译 温馨提示 在开发小程序之前,第1步、需要准备电脑上的开发环境有 > node 、 > npm 、 > git...选择第三方框架mpvue,van,那么要注意写法的问题,开发者工具要更新到最新版本,编译时没有出现期望的效果,可能需要清除开发者工具的缓存,或者rm -rf dist,运行npm run dev 命令重新编译...删除无关文件,需要执行 sudo rm -rf dist npm run dev复制代码 删除整个dist文件=》重新编译=》在开发者工具中清除缓存=》点击编译=》点击预览=》手机扫码=》正常显示 把这个问题解决了...登录按钮禁用 如果用户名或者密码为空,直接禁用按钮,而不是通过文字提示用户用户名或者密码不能为空

1.9K40

小程序的组成结构

(2)utils(目录):用来存放工具性质的模板 (3)app.js:小程序项目的入口文件 (4)app.json:小程序项目的全局配置文件。...第一个文件夹images主要是存放一些小程序中所需的图片; [外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-YqBTqrBc-1664789463320)(https://...,主要目的就是方便开发者根据自己的兴趣爱好进行一些个性化配置,比如界面颜色、编译配置等方面。...WXSS 仅支持部分 CSS 选择器 JS逻辑交互 一个小程序或者是界面只有静态的样式完全是不能满足人们的需求的,必须有人机交互,这一功能就是通过JS来实现的。...小程序的JS文件主要分为三类:app.js是整个小程序的入口;页面的.js文件,是单独页面的入口;普通的.js文件,就是普通的功能模块文件

55120

【小程序 | 启航篇】一文打通任督二脉

点击注册小程序 -> 填写账号信息 -> 填写账号信息 ->点击链接激活账号 ->选择主体类型(这里选择为个人即可) -> 主体信息登记 - > 重点: 获取小程序自己的AppID,注册在开发设置即可找到...这里主要讲解文件最重要的部分 pages 存放页面的文件 utils 存放工具性质的模块(脚本文件,如wxs脚本过滤文件) app.js 小程序的入口文件 app.json 小程序的全局配置...文件(个性化设置) 项目的sitemap.json 文件 (搜索设置) 页面的page.json文件(局部配置) app.json文件 app.json 是关于项目的配置文件可以配置: window...文件 这个是整个项目的配置文件,用来配置记录我们对项目开发的个性化设置,如 setting:编译配置(如:设置是否检查sitemap) appid:自己的appID projectname:...全局配置文件 执行小程序入口文件app.js,即调用app.js 的App实例(相当于一个类) 渲染小程序首页 小程序页面启动的过程 解析page.json局部配置文件 执行页面入口文件page.js

66420

网站HTTP错误状态代码及其代表的意思总汇

403.20 禁止访问:Passport 登录失败。 404 找不到文件或目录。 404.1 文件或目录未找到:网站无法在所请求的端口访问。...0126 未找到 Include 文件未找到 Include 文件 '|'。 0127 HTML 注释的结束标记丢失。HTML 注释或在服务器端的包含文件缺少结束标记 (-->)。...Include 文件 '|' 不能包含 '..' 来表示父目录。 0132 编译错误。无法处理 Active Server Page '|'。 0133 ClassID 属性无效。...文件 '|' 包含它本身(可能是非直接地包含)。检查包含文件中的其他 Include 语句。 0136 对象实例名无效。对象实例 '|' 试图使用一个保留名称。...指定的 @CODEPAGE 值与包含文件的 CODEPAGE 或文件的已保存格式的值不同。 0246 并发用户太多。稍后再试。 0247 BinaryRead 的参数无效。

5.7K20

01 . Go之Gin+Vue开发一个线上外卖应用

/config/app.json") if err !...config:config目录主要是对项目全局进行相关的配置,以及测试或者发布版本进行配置。 dist:所有的.vue页面编译成为的js文件,都会输出到该目录中。...由于该目录体积较大,在进行项目迁移或者项目拷贝时,可以将该目录删除,在项目的根目录中执行npm install命令会重新生成并下载所需要的第三方的代码库。...项目入口 在shop-client项目根目录下的src目录中,有两个代表项目入口文件,分别是js文件和vue文件。...main.js是项目运行的总入口,在main.js文件内部,引入并使用了App.vue文件,同时引入了router路由文件。 App.vue是项目的主页面的布局,并引入了页面样式文件

1.1K71
领券